Cofounder is Gusto's AI partner for small business owners. You can chat with it, automate recurring work, and connect it to the tools you already use — all within your Gusto account.
Early access: Cofounder is available to a select group of Gusto customers right now, with broader access coming soon. If you received an invitation, this article will help you get started.
Cofounder works directly with your live Gusto data, so there's nothing to copy in or set up manually. There are three main ways to work with Cofounder.
Chat to get things done. Ask Cofounder to run payroll, pay contractors, pull a report, or update a team member — all in plain language.
Automate recurring work. Turn any task into a scheduled automation. For example, have Cofounder prepare your payroll every other Monday and send you a Slack or SMS message to review before anything is submitted.
Connect your other tools. Cofounder works with Google Sheets, Google Docs, Gmail, Slack, and Notion. You can also chat with Cofounder by text or Slack, outside of Gusto.
Here's a sampling of what Cofounder can help with today:
Your company and team — look up info, update team member details, compensation, or payment method, and check pay history and paystubs
Payroll — prepare, edit, preview, submit, or cancel payrolls, including off-cycle runs
Contractor payments — create, update, and submit contractor pay runs
Expenses — submit, approve, deny, or edit expenses
Time off and leave — check balances and policies, submit or approve requests
Scheduling — create and manage schedules and shifts
Time tracking — review and approve timesheets
Documents and compliance — look up forms, tax documents, and compliance actions
Reports — run payroll journals, cash requirements, year-to-date totals, and more
Right now, Cofounder doesn’t support benefits questions or workflows. Switch to Classic and chat with Gus if you need help with benefits.
To use Cofounder during early access, you need all of the following:
An active Gusto Core subscription
Full admin role on your company's Gusto account
2-day payroll on your account
An invitation to early access
Cofounder is free for early access customers. We'll share pricing details before broader availability.

If you’ve been invited to Cofounder, when you first log in to Gusto, you’ll see the option to Switch to Cofounder.
When you open Cofounder, you’ll see:
A greeting at the top
The Ask me anything box — type a question or task and press send
Quick action buttons: Run payroll, Pay a contractor, and Review timesheets
While you were away — a summary of anything Cofounder did or tried to do since your last visit
The left sidebar, where you’ll find Automations, Artifacts, Ideas, and Customize
To go back to the classic Gusto experience, select Switch to Classic at the bottom right.
Type what you need in plain language. A few examples:
"Show me my next pay period."
"Run payroll for the week of May 11."
"How much PTO does Maya have left?"
"List my active team members."
Whenever Cofounder is about to change something in your account, it shows you a preview and asks you to confirm before taking action. Nothing happens without your approval.
Pro tip: Start with something read-only, like pulling a report or checking a team member’s details. It’s a good way to get a feel for how Cofounder works before asking it to run payroll or pay contractors.
Once you're comfortable with chat, you can set up automations so Cofounder handles recurring work on a schedule — daily, weekly, or before each pay period.
Open Cofounder and walk through the task you want to automate.
Give Cofounder the context it needs — which spreadsheet to read, which team members to include, what to send you when it's done.
Once Cofounder completes the task correctly, tell it to repeat on a schedule. For example: "Run this every other Monday at 8 am Pacific and send me a Slack summary."
Review the summary Cofounder shows you and confirm.
Even inside an automation, Cofounder will pause and ask for your approval before submitting payroll or making contractor payments.
Pro tip: Walk through the task manually with Cofounder before automating it. This helps you catch anything before it runs on a schedule.
Select Automations in the left sidebar. From there you can view, edit, pause, or delete any automation, and see the history of past runs.
Select Ideas in the left sidebar to browse pre-built automation suggestions, organized by category. Popular ones include:
Automatic payroll — approves timesheets, creates and submits payroll, then sends you a summary every pay period
Time-off auto-approval — checks PTO balance and team coverage, then approves or denies requests automatically
Expense auto-approval — approves expenses under your threshold, flags larger ones for review
Select Customize → Settings → Connectors, find the app, and select Connect.
Available connectors: Google Sheets, Google Docs, Gmail, Slack, Notion, and Custom server (for advanced users who want to connect any MCP-compatible service).
Select Customize → Settings → Channels, choose Text message or Slack, and follow the prompts.
Once connected, you can ask Cofounder questions, start tasks, or approve actions right from your phone or Slack.
Customize is where you set permissions for each part of your Gusto account. By default, Cofounder asks for your approval every time before viewing or changing your data.
Select Customize in the left sidebar.
Under Gusto apps, choose the area: Company, People, Pay, Time & attendance, or Taxes & compliance.
For each capability, choose one of three options:
No access — Cofounder can't view or change this data
Ask each time — Cofounder asks for approval every time (default)
Always allow — Cofounder can act without asking
You can set permissions separately for viewing data and changing data.
Note: For sensitive actions like submitting payroll or paying contractors, Cofounder always asks for your approval — even if you've set Always allow. For the most sensitive actions, you'll also be asked to verify your identity with a 2-step verification code.
